The vulnerability is caused due to an error in an unspecified ActiveX control and can be exploited to cause a buffer overflow. Successful exploitation may allow execution of arbitrary code. The vulnerability is reported in RF-MANAGER 2008 and RF-MANAGER Basic versions 3.0 and prior. SOLUTION: Patch is available by contacting vendor support (see the vendor's advisory for more details).
